Pros

Good quality product with employee discounts, good starting pay (now), generous owner, decent hours

Cons

Benefits - sure free if you pass the metrics but it’s a 3k high deductible plan. There is a boost from the owner in the form of adding money to your PayFlex card twice a year but they could do so much better. And if you have kids it’s a no because it’s super expensive. It is a sales position, but they will tell you it isn’t, not only is it sales but you are under a lot of pressure to push products and have conversations with people who just called to place their normal order or ask when Andrew will be on HSN, they call this “lifestyle” conversation and if you don’t do it you have points deducted on your call quality. It is uncomfortable to say the least, and pushy. If it wasn’t a sales job your revenue would never be mentioned either. They micromanage to an annoying level on everything. They are only in to what you can do for them and don’t really try to help you out. The call center policies are completely different from the rest of the company, and you will work on holidays unlike everyone else who is off. They say they are a family but it’s fake, it’s drama, and if you aren’t part of the IN crowd you are not important. They box you in and make it virtually impossible to change positions so movement is only possible if you are well liked. Leadership spits a great game but couldn’t do the job themselves, they have all of these rules about your calls and can look at you in your meetings and tell you how a call “should have went” and it’s all fine and well except they weren’t on a live call, they had time to listen to it multiple times and analyze it and it sounds so perfect you literally think “why didn’t I think of that” then you remember that they don’t take calls and deal with live customers. They also don’t back you up, you are limited to their policy, but if a customer goes to a supervisor they get what they want which makes you look bad. It’s all very superficial and if you are family why can’t you talk to each other about your day? Oh because that is commiserating and spreading negativity and that isn’t their culture. Pros

Procaps Laboratories has been a great place to build a career and take on meaningful work. One of the biggest positives is the opportunity to make a real impact across the organization. The company is large enough to have complex systems, major projects, and real business challenges, but still has the kind of environment where individual contributions matter. I have had the opportunity to work on a wide range of important technology initiatives, including infrastructure, cybersecurity, cloud services, ecommerce, telecommunications, ERP systems, and business process improvements. That variety has made the work interesting and has allowed me to keep growing professionally. Another major positive is the company’s mission and product focus. It feels good to work for a company that makes quality health and wellness products and has a strong identity around doing things the right way. There are also many long-term employees, which says a lot about the culture, loyalty, and stability of the company.

Cons

Like many growing companies with a long history, Procaps has had to balance legacy systems and older processes with the need to modernize. That can make some projects more complex and require patience, persistence, and cross-department coordination. The pace can also be demanding at times, especially in IT, where technology touches nearly every part of the business. Priorities can shift quickly, and there is often more work than time, but that is also part of what makes the role challenging and engaging.
